Changeset View
Changeset View
Standalone View
Standalone View
share/mk/bsd.sys.mk
Show First 20 Lines • Show All 69 Lines • ▼ Show 20 Lines | |||||
.endif | .endif | ||||
.endif # WARNS >= 6 | .endif # WARNS >= 6 | ||||
.if ${WARNS} >= 2 && ${WARNS} <= 4 | .if ${WARNS} >= 2 && ${WARNS} <= 4 | ||||
# XXX Delete -Wuninitialized by default for now -- the compiler doesn't | # XXX Delete -Wuninitialized by default for now -- the compiler doesn't | ||||
# XXX always get it right. | # XXX always get it right. | ||||
CWARNFLAGS+= -Wno-uninitialized | CWARNFLAGS+= -Wno-uninitialized | ||||
.endif # WARNS >=2 && WARNS <= 4 | .endif # WARNS >=2 && WARNS <= 4 | ||||
CWARNFLAGS+= -Wno-pointer-sign | CWARNFLAGS+= -Wno-pointer-sign | ||||
CWARNFLAGS.clang+= -Wdate-time | |||||
# Clang has more warnings enabled by default, and when using -Wall, so if WARNS | # Clang has more warnings enabled by default, and when using -Wall, so if WARNS | ||||
# is set to low values, these have to be disabled explicitly. | # is set to low values, these have to be disabled explicitly. | ||||
.if ${WARNS} <= 6 | .if ${WARNS} <= 6 | ||||
CWARNFLAGS.clang+= -Wno-empty-body -Wno-string-plus-int | CWARNFLAGS.clang+= -Wno-empty-body -Wno-string-plus-int | ||||
CWARNFLAGS.clang+= -Wno-unused-const-variable | CWARNFLAGS.clang+= -Wno-unused-const-variable | ||||
.endif # WARNS <= 6 | .endif # WARNS <= 6 | ||||
.if ${WARNS} <= 3 | .if ${WARNS} <= 3 | ||||
CWARNFLAGS.clang+= -Wno-tautological-compare -Wno-unused-value\ | CWARNFLAGS.clang+= -Wno-tautological-compare -Wno-unused-value\ | ||||
▲ Show 20 Lines • Show All 356 Lines • Show Last 20 Lines |